Transaction ca69642fcdfdde5ed6ed66a4de6ca5e246accbe7139570a71d6fa17694e5213b

1 Input
2 Outputs
  • ca69642fcdfdde5ed6ed66a4de6ca5e246accbe7139570a71d6fa17694e5213b:0
  • value  307580
    address  18Z27Xms7Y8FB6Eyvht9PpuMUmsx3NWCrK
  • ca69642fcdfdde5ed6ed66a4de6ca5e246accbe7139570a71d6fa17694e5213b:1
  • value  21913885
    address  35kNvXJmMiB65dWYoZH9iHbtpYEEJz9Yjm